Metro Atlanta residents might get isolated showers Thursday evening, but the heat isn’t going anywhere.

Temperatures reached a high of 94 degrees by rush hour and the chance of widespread rain is slim.

“We’re going to get cooled off a little bit from storms heading in,” Channel 2 Action News Chief meteorologist Glenn Burns said.

Temperatures were 87 degrees in Atlanta, 72 degrees in Blairsville and 82 degrees in Griffin at 10 p.m.

While temperatures are expected to stay in the 90s the rest of the week, the chance of rain increases to 40 percent Friday and 60 percent Saturday.
